Product details

Originally a song for children about flying in one's dreams, this lyrical piece tries never to touch the ground. The work was used in the 2003 Rugby World Cup opening ceremony in a version for full orchestra. The origianl text by Christopher Latham refers to 'a fanciful and exhilarating flight'.
